SC asks Centre if observation homes, JJBs equipped with video-conferencing facility
The Supreme Court Monday asked the Centre to apprise it on whether observation homes, where minors in conflict with law were kept, and juvenile justice boards (JJBs) are equipped with the video-conferencing facility.Referring to the provisions of the Juvenile Justice (Care and Protection of Children) Act, the bench said: “The Act mandates that observation home should be there in every district. It is better to have a home which is properly maintained and have video conferencing facility.” In the long run it will be cheaper for the states and also comfortable…
